Classical Chinese Medicine is a relationship-based clinical system that provides a holistic alternative for the healthcare requirements of our time, and highlights a return to the time-honoured values of living in harmony with nature and the essence of being human. It is a unique understanding and perspective of how the body functions when it is harmonious and healthy or in a state of disharmony, is grounded in the observation and understanding of nature, and its reflection in us.
Classical Chinese Medicine is slightly different from the recognised Traditional Chinese Medicine, in that its treatment methods are derived directly from the Classical Medical Literature of the Hand Dynasty, with a methodology of diagnosis and pulse taking which has been passed down from teacher to students as unbroken lineage. Though existing for over 2000 years, this system’s usefulness in treating disease and illness in our modern world, continues to be relevant, astute and effective.
Treatments that utilise Classical Chinese Medicine allows for a specific and personalised treatment of all clients, whereby the practitioner customises each treatment to meet an individual’s needs, utilising as appropriate and necessary: cupping, acupuncture, gua sha, massage and classical herbal formulas, along with lifestyle and dietary advice to allow clients to heal and to sustain wellbeing.
